Front 4" Pro Comp lift

I'm about to take the 4" Stage II bracket lift off the front of my truck to go SAS. It was put on about 20k miles ago and has worked well on and offroad. Only been offroading a few times with it so it wasn't bashed very hard. Also included would be a set of Rockstomper swaybar disconnects, 2 adjustable Rancho 9000 shocks, Downey HD torsion bars, and front Pro Comp skid plate. I'm looking for $600 total for the setup. Everything new would be about $1,200. It's a great way to get the front end of any 86-95 pickup or 4Runner lifted. For 90-95 4Runners ask about the rear lift. what is the rear set up. I have a trailmaster lift, I just installed on the front and the 3 1/2 inch downey set up in the rear. My rear is about 2 inches lower that the front. could you measure from the fender to the top of the rim and post it for me. thanks joe
Old Dec 24, 2005 | 07:46 AM
  #19  
TheTank's Avatar
Thread Starter
Registered User
 
Joined: Oct 2003
Posts: 146
Likes: 0
From: Texas
Yeah I used to have that Downey setup too and it wasn't tall enough. Now I have all 4 All Pro longer control arms, All Pro panhard raise bracket, Rancho 9000 shocks, and OME 860 coils. It matches the front perfectly. The measurement front top of rim to fender is 19"
